1. Copy Photos to Your Computer System, One By One

There's no other way to do this on Instagram directly, however the good news is the internet site Gramfeed has you covered. Just check in with your Instagram log-in and also click the image you intend to Copy (yours, your close friend's, or anybody that's public). In the upper-right edge, hit "Download." This will certainly open the picture in a brand-new tab, and all you need to do is drag it to your desktop.

2. Copy Photos to a Computer in Bulk

Don't wish to Copy one image at once? Try 4K Stogram, an Instagram downloader for COMPUTER, Mac, and also Linux. Just get in an Instagram username or picture web link, as well as you can Copy approximately numerous photos at a time.

3. On Mobile

Many thanks benefits for apps, because they're virtually the only way to Copy other peoples' pictures onto your phone. We suggest InstaSaver Free, which reveals you your Instagram feed-- all you do is faucet on an image, struck the download indication, as well as it automatically saves the photo to your cam roll.

And make sure you're downloading all the photos you publish to Instagram by going to your Instagram choices as well as switching on "Copy Original Photos." This will instantly Copy your pictures to your cam roll as soon as you have actually shared them with your fans.
